About AIMday Climate at Leeds
The University of Leeds - through the Priestley Centre for Climate Futures and Nexus, in partnership with EarthScale - is hosting the first AIMday Climate on the 17 June 2026 at Nexus.
This one-day event brings together industry, public sector and third-sector organisations with leading researchers from across the University of Leeds to explore real-world climate-related challenges and opportunities.
AIMday (Academic–Industry Meeting day) consists of a series of focused, one-hour workshops, built around challenges submitted by participating organisations.
Each challenge is discussed by a small, interdisciplinary group of academic experts, creating space for open exploration, knowledge exchange, and the identification of potential pathways forward.
AIMday enables organisations to:
- Explore complex or uncertain climate-related challenges
- De-risk innovation and strategic decision-making
- Access interdisciplinary academic expertise
- Identify opportunities for future collaboration
The AIMday format: One question. One hour. A group of academic experts.
